#b5b6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b5b6ba is composed of 71% red, 71.4%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.7% cyan, 2.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 228 degrees, a saturation of 3.5% and a lightness of 72%. #b5b6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6b6d75.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#b5b6ba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b5b6ba has RGB values of R:181, G:182,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 11908794.

Hex triplet b5b6ba #b5b6ba
RGB Decimal 181, 182, 186 rgb(181,182,186)
RGB Percent 71, 71.4, 72.9 rgb(71%,71.4%,72.9%)
CMYK 3, 2, 0, 27
HSL 228°, 3.5, 72 hsl(228,3.5%,72%)
HSV (or HSB) 228°, 2.7, 72.9
Web Safe cccccc #cccccc
CIE-LAB 74.078, 0.406, -2.157
XYZ 44.645, 46.825, 53.138
xyY 0.309, 0.324, 46.825
CIE-LCH 74.078, 2.195, 280.663
CIE-LUV 74.078, -0.793, -3.284
Hunter-Lab 68.429, -3.29, 1.859
Binary 10110101, 10110110, 10111010

Shades and Tints of #b5b6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070707 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#b5b6ba is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b6b6b6 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b6b6b7 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#bbb8bd Protanopia 1% of men
  • #c8b4bf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#bab8c5 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#b9b7bb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#c1b5bd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#b8b7c1 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
